Learning Outcomes

1. A glog is a graphic blog or a type of online media poster. It allows you to combine video, audio, text and graphics to make your page.
2. I think a glog could be a really useful tool to use in class. You could spend a day going over the basics and showing the kids how to use the features and then assign topics for them to research and make a glog about. It would be give all the kids a chance to not only learn but create something really unique. A glog would be a fresh way to let kids research instead of assigning a research paper.
3. I think a glog falls into ISTE NETS T #1. If you used it to have the kids do class presentations it would allow them to use both face-to-face and virtual environments. Also the glog is designed to let people be creative and individual in what they create.
4. The only problem I encountered while using the Gloster was the the audio clips were sometimes difficult to upload. I had to search for audio clips multiple times before they would show up. At times it became frustrating. Other than that I thought the site was really easy to use.
